摘要: http://www.cnblogs.com/linpeidong2009/archive/2012/04/23/2467048.htmlhttp://blog.163.com/xdu_cfcry/blog/static/1694623032010718274132/ 阅读全文
posted @ 2013-04-20 22:07 加拿大小哥哥 阅读(192) 评论(0) 推荐(0)
摘要: 1132: 最少硬币问题Time Limit: 1500 ms Memory Limit: 10000 kB Total Submit : 909(187 users)Accepted Submit : 241(132 users)Page View : 9030Font Style: Aa Aa Aa 设有n 种不同面值的硬币,各硬币的面值存于数组T[1:n]中。现要用这些面值的硬币来找钱。可以使用的各种面值的硬币个数存于数组Coins[1:n]中。对任意钱数0≤m≤20001,设计一个用最少硬币找钱m的方法。编程任务:对于给定的1≤n≤10,硬币面值数组T和可以使用的各种面值的硬币个数数. 阅读全文
posted @ 2013-04-20 22:05 加拿大小哥哥 阅读(438) 评论(0) 推荐(0)
摘要: 一.问题描述 亚洲微软研究院所在的希格玛大厦一共有6部电梯。在高峰时间,每层都有人上下,电梯每层都停。实习生小飞常常会被每层都停的电梯弄的很不耐烦,于是他提出了这样一个办法: 由于楼层并不算太高,那么在繁忙的上下班时间,每次电梯从一层往上走时,我们只允许电梯停在其中的某一层。所有乘客从一楼上电梯,到达某层后,电梯停下来,所有乘客再从这里爬楼梯到自己的目的层。在一楼的时候,每个乘客选择自己的目的层,电梯则计算出应停的楼层。 问:电梯停在哪一层楼,能够保证这次乘坐电梯的所有乘客爬楼梯的层数之和最少?二.算法描述 方法一:暴力枚举,时间复杂度O(N^2) 1 /* 2 * O(N^2)... 阅读全文
posted @ 2013-04-20 15:38 加拿大小哥哥 阅读(452) 评论(0) 推荐(1)